Taxonomic Classification

Rank Amazon Dwarf Squirrel Chapman Oak
Kingdom Animalia (Animals) Plantae (Plants)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Magnoliopsida (Dicots)
Order Rodentia (Rodents) Fagales (Beeches & Oaks)
Family Sciuridae (Squirrels) Fagaceae (Beech Family)
Genus Microsciurus Quercus (Oaks)
Species Microsciurus flaviventer Quercus chapmanii
